Output 85f5ff195223df3d1bc9293965254582ae7bfc5e5f4050a9d9a85da41fdcae70:0

value
3410000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9364da66741571e4f27588e12ed9b731de2f3b98 OP_EQUAL
address
3F8N5986BKXrsyaUALYPmXbSQy8KER9TB2
transaction
85f5ff195223df3d1bc9293965254582ae7bfc5e5f4050a9d9a85da41fdcae70
confirmations
467683
spent
true